-
1 # Java比海盜
-
2 # 航空航天君
你好!關於你提出的java主要要學會哪些框架的問題,筆者來回答下。
Java的主要框架是SpringMVC,Spring,Mybatis,Dubbo,Maven,RabbitMQ,Log4j,Ehcache,Redis和Shiro。但是,只要學習4到5個最常用的10個,就不必全部學習10個。
第一Michijin Ichijin。
SpringMVC是一個輕量級的基於Java的請求驅動的Web框架,該框架實施WebMVC設計模式主要是為了簡化日常Web開發;
第二個是Mybatis。
MyBatis是一個很好的持久層框架,它支援常規SQL查詢,儲存過程和高階對映。
第三個 Spring,獲得了許多公司的支援。
第四個Maven。
更多的開發人員正在使用Maven。
-
3 # 松鼠愛吃餅乾
Java的框架主要有:SpringMVC、Spring、Mybatis、Dubbo、Maven、RabbitMQ、Log4j、Ehcache、Redis、Shiro。不過這十個我們不需要都學會,只要學會其中四五個比較常用的就可百以。
第一個,SpringMVC。
Spring MVC是一種基於Java地實現了Web MVC設計模式的請求驅動型別的輕量級度Web框架,主要是幫助我們簡化日常的Web開發;
第二個,Mybatis。
MyBatis 是支援普通 SQL查詢,儲存過程和高階對映的優知秀持久層框架;
第三個,Spring。
Spring深得企業的青睞;
第四個,Maven。
越來越多的開發人員開始使用maven。
掌握以上四種框架,你在找工作的時道候就會比較吃香
-
4 # JFound
Java主要要學會那些框架?
1、Spring
spring是目前在java生態裡比較多的框架,主要是因為其IOC和AOP兩大功能
2、Spring MVC
Spring MVC 是能讓Java開發web專案變得更加容易的框架
3、Spring Boot
Spring Boot是為了簡化Spring 框架的配置,減少使用者對Spring的使用難度,目前Spring Boot 在java生態裡是比較火的
4、Hibernate
一個全自動的ORM框架,JPA的一個實現,能自動生成SQL,使java程式設計師更加專注於程式碼,而不是資料庫
5、Mybatis
另外一個ORM框架,和Hibernate是兩大資料庫神器,主要特點是上手容易,方便後期維護sql
6、Netty
Netty是一個網路框架,簡化了網路應用的程式設計開發過程,使開發網路程式設計變得異常簡單。
7、Junit
單元測試框架,是單元測試開發更加方便
-
5 # 小魚搞科技
springMVC Spring Mybatis俗稱的SSM,之後就是spring boot + spring cloud + k8s + docker,微服務,分散式架構,網際網路企業必備的技能。
-
6 # java攻城獅
springmvc,spring,springboot,springcloud,mybatis 等 主要是這幾個,其他的你只要會用即可,比如redis,shiro等等,碰到了會百度就行
回覆列表
你只要學習spring,spring boot,spring cloud就可以了,其實就是spring全家桶。目前spring框架,可以說是java這門需要最重要的開發框架了,可以說所有的java系統都離不開spring了。